The University of Texas at Tyler announced that its online master of business administration is among the top 10 best programs in the country. 

Independent entity Study.com, an online resource that provides free college and career resources to more than 40 million visitors every month, recognized UT Tyler's online MBA program as the seventh best in the nation for its accessibility, affordability and quality of education and faculty.

"Our faculty and staff are dedicated to the University's strategic plan of positioning every student for career success," said Dr. Robert Beatty, dean of college of business. "They work hard to ensure our programs meet the highest academic standards and our students, whether on campus or online, are supported."

The site specifically cited the college's focus on career development training with features like electronic portfolio assistance, professional branding help and access to an employer relations specialist who ensures students are ready for life following graduation.

"We are very proud to be recognized as one of the best online MBA programs in the nation because it proves that we are finding innovative ways to help our students succeed and further their careers," said Dr. Tammy Cowart, associate professor of business law and director of graduate programs.

To rank schools, Study.com uses data from the U.S. Department of Education, as well as school and program-specific details. They look at the following criteria: tuition cost, financial aid, admittance rates, educational support and resources, retention rates, graduation rates, student-faculty ration and career resources and job placement.
